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6559893616 71909567 77305 7493709232
6087 107990 6693825493
6087 107990 6693825493
017 736 259870272 821
All about undefined
Interested in learning more?
6087 107990 6693825493
017 736 259870272 821
See more
69669961900 662 0113545
506105765 11 83983 58756913049
See more
24392 9498891250 60058
88480363 45282401316 027872271
See more